AIR MAIL DELAYED.
WEATHER IN MEDITERRANEAN. (United Press Association—Copyright.) (Received This Day, 10.40 a.m.) LONDON, February 4. The air mail from Australia, which was due in London yesterday, will not arrive till to-morrow. The delay is due to the weather dislocating the flying-boat schedules in the Mediterranean. AUSTRALIAN ALSO LATE. (Received This Dav, 11.40 a.m.) - SYDNEY, This Day. Advice lias been received here that the incoming English, air mail will not reach here until Sunday, two days late.
